Output 80bf50c66ba61143d660f66e2ef60ec098905b0ee6a0de2dedf27c28a2545e9c:0

value
11908061
script pubkey
OP_0 OP_PUSHBYTES_20 ab2dae35e5fcd5027d8dbd533d0ddbd488d35959
address
bc1q4vk6ud09ln2sylvdh4fn6rwm6jydxk2ex0vkkq
transaction
80bf50c66ba61143d660f66e2ef60ec098905b0ee6a0de2dedf27c28a2545e9c
spent
true